DOI](https://zenodo.org/badge/498793280.svg)](https://doi.org/10.5281/zenodo.17094509)\n\n\u003c/h4\u003e\n\n`matterviz` is a toolkit for building interactive web UIs for materials science: 3D crystal structures, molecules, MD/relaxation trajectories, periodic tables, phase diagrams, convex hulls, spectral data (bands, DOS, XRD), heatmaps, and scatter plots.\n\n## 🔌 \u0026thinsp; [MatterViz VSCode Extension]\n\nVisualize crystal structures, molecules, and molecular dynamics trajectories [directly in VSCode][MatterViz VSCode Extension]. Features include:\n\n- Native support for common file formats (CIF, POSCAR, XYZ, TRAJ, HDF5, etc.)\n- Context menu (right click \u003e \"Render with MatterViz\") and keyboard shortcuts (\u003ckbd\u003ectrl\u003c/kbd\u003e+\u003ckbd\u003eshift\u003c/kbd\u003e+\u003ckbd\u003ev\u003c/kbd\u003e on Windows, \u003ckbd\u003ecmd\u003c/kbd\u003e+\u003ckbd\u003eshift\u003c/kbd\u003e+\u003ckbd\u003ev\u003c/kbd\u003e on Mac) for quick access\n- Custom viewer for MD trajectories/geometry optimizations\n- **Extensive customization options** via VSCode settings - see [Configuration Guide](extensions/vscode/readme.md#️-configuration--customization) for examples\n\n[matterviz vscode extension]: https://marketplace.visualstudio.com/items?itemName=janosh.matterviz\n\n## 🗺️ \u0026thinsp; Roadmap\n\n- **✅ MatterViz Web**: [matterviz.janosh.dev](https://matterviz.janosh.dev)\n- **✅ MatterViz VSCode/Cursor**: [marketplace.visualstudio.com/items?itemName=janosh.matterviz](https://marketplace.visualstudio.com/items?itemName=janosh.matterviz)\n- **✅ pymatviz**: [Jupyter](https://jupyter.org)/[Marimo](https://marimo.io) widgets for Python notebooks. See [`pymatviz` readme](https://github.com/janosh/pymatviz/blob/main/readme.md#interactive-widgets).\n\n![Landing page showing 3D structure viewers](https://github.com/janosh/matterviz/releases/download/v0.2.2/2026-01-23-landing-page.webp)\n\n## ⚛️ \u0026thinsp; 3D Structure Viewer\n\nInteractively visualize crystal structures and molecules. Supports drag-and-drop file loading for CIF, POSCAR, XYZ/EXTXYZ, pymatgen JSON, OPTIMADE JSON, and compressed formats.\n\n![3D Structure Viewer](https://github.com/janosh/matterviz/releases/download/v0.2.2/2026-01-23-structure-viewer.webp)\n\n## 📊 \u0026thinsp; Periodic Table Heatmap\n\nVisualize elemental properties across the periodic table.
